Is there a connection between mental disorders and musical ability?
There is a growing body of research suggesting a connection between mental disorders and musical ability. Some studies have found that people with certain mental disorders, such as schizophrenia and bipolar disorder, are more likely to be musically gifted. Other studies have found that musical training can help to improve symptoms of mental disorders such as depression and anxiety.
One possible explanation for the connection between mental disorders and musical ability is that both music and mental illness involve changes in brain function. For example, both music and mental illness can affect the levels of dopamine in the brain, a neurotransmitter that is involved in pleasure, reward, and motivation.
Another possible explanation is that music can provide a way for people with mental disorders to express their emotions and connect with others. Music can also be a form of therapy, helping people to cope with their symptoms and improve their overall well-being.
Of course, not everyone with a mental disorder is musically gifted, and not all musically gifted people have a mental disorder. However, the research suggests that there is a connection between the two, and that music can be a helpful tool for people with mental disorders.
